disembody -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48 :
Disembody \Dis`em*bod"y\, v. t. [imp. & p. p. Disembodied; p.
pr. & vb. n. Disembodying.]
1. To divest of the body or corporeal existence.
[1913 Webster]
Devils embodied and disembodied. --Sir W.
Scott.
[1913 Webster]
2. (Mil.) To disarm and disband, as a body of soldiers.
--Wilhelm.
[1913 Webster]
disembody - WordNet (r) 2.1 (2005) :
disembody
v 1: free from a body or physical form or reality
